Planet Description Moon % Correct
Earth The 5th biggest moon in the solar system, has large dark "seas" surrounded by lighter gray. Moon
98%
Jupiter 4th largest moon in the solar system, has the most active volcanoes in the solar system Io
92%
Jupiter The largest moon, has a relatively large magnetic field, is bigger than Mercury Ganymede
83%
Jupiter Has a subsurface ocean which has more water than Earth, possibly the best chance to find life in the near future Europa
76%
Mars Largest moon of mars, is the closest moon to mars Phobos
75%
Saturn Has a thick atmosphere, Saturn's biggest moons, has liquid methane lakes and oceans Titan
71%
Mars Mars's smaller moon, the furthest of Mars's moons from it Deimos
67%
Neptune Is one of the only moons to orbit the wrong way around its planet, Neptune's biggest moon Triton
58%
Jupiter 3rd largest moon, is the most cratered object in the solar system, blackish surface peppered with white craters Callisto
57%
Uranus Uranus's largest moon, is made up of half ice and half rock Titania
36%
Saturn Is the most reflective object in the solar system, has a subsurface ocean, made of ice Enceladus
30%
Saturn Saturn's 2nd largest moon, may have rings Rhea
20%
Saturn The smallest moon to be spherical, has a gigantic crater which makes it recognizable Mimas
18%
Uranus Uranus's 4th largest moon, is one of the youngest moons in the solar system Ariel
17%
Saturn 11th largest moon, on side is brown and the other is white Iapetus
15%
